dc.description.abstractAmongst the tantalizing variety of books and critical essays both on Woolf’s life and work that keep coming out, recent criticism, maybe due to the growing space given to the study of inter art poetics, seems to be particularly oriented to the intersection of the visual world in Woolf’s textual production. In parallel to this, a new trend of criticism has developed, along the lines of Postmodernism, considering the multi “re-fashionings” of Woolf within the contemporary visual culture and the impact of the media on her work and her personalitypor
